A Closer Look at Meghan’s Picks
For Meghan, beauty begins with skin. Her list reveals a ritual grounded in hydration and radiance—proving that the famous “Markle glow” isn’t an accident. She starts with the La Roche-Posay Toleriane Hydrating Cleanser, a creamy formula that gently refreshes without stripping. From there, she layers the Medicube Collagen Jelly Cream, a playful K-beauty moisturizer under $10 that delivers plump, bouncy skin. Favorites from Tatcha, including the cult-classic Dewy Skin Cream and the travel-friendly Serum Stick, are her secret to that soft, lit-from-within finish.

Her makeup choices mirror her approach to life—minimalist, intentional, and effortlessly elegant. Instead of a heavy base, Meghan reaches for the No Makeup Makeup Foundation, which offers sheer coverage that lets her skin shine through. The Jane Iredale PurePressed Eye Shadow Trio in earthy neutrals creates understated definition, while MAC Eye Kohl and Thrive Causemetics Liquid Lash Extensions Mascara add just enough drama to her eyes. To elevate her natural glow, she dabs on RMS Beauty’s Magic Luminizer or blends the Saie Glowy Super Gel into her base for radiance that feels fresh, never forced.
If there’s one area Meghan doesn’t compromise on, it’s lip care. The Laneige Lip Sleeping Mask is her nighttime essential, while daytime brings a rotation of balms that double as statement pieces. The Saint Jane Luxury Lip Oil delivers cushiony shine, the Summer Fridays Lip Butter Balm in “Iced Coffee” gives a hint of color, and the tried-and-true Lucas’ Papaw Ointment remains her multi-purpose standby.

And then there are her nails—perhaps the most understated but signature part of her look. Dubbed the “Montecito manicure,” her sheer pink polish comes from layering CND Shellac Gel Polish in Romantique with Satin Slippers. The result? A clean, timeless finish that feels just as at home at a Netflix premiere as it does during a Montecito school drop-off. For at-home upkeep, Meghan trusts the Dazzle Dry System Kit, proof that her elegance extends even into the DIY moments.

Beyond skin and nails, Meghan’s routine broadens into holistic care. The Highbrow Hippie Root Replenish Serum, crafted by her trusted colorist, supports healthy hair growth, while IGK Direct Flight Dry Shampoo keeps her style fresh on busy days. To indulge, she turns to the Sarah Chapman 3D Moisture Infusion Mask, a favorite from her London facialist, and Weleda Skin Food Cream, a rich body lotion that keeps her glow going from head to toe.
